Position Description:
Responsible for the effective delivery of HIM (Health Information Management) training programs for the Hospital Solutions products. Keeps abreast of various training delivery techniques, business processes, products and systems.
Primary Responsibilities:
  • Able to learn the Ingenix hospital solutions encoding products to the point of becoming an expert
  • Deliver HIM training to new and existing clients (on-site and/or WebEx)
  • Stay up to date on product changes and enhancements
  • Update product training material with each release of the product
  • Create training material for new modules/applications
  • Establish working relationships with HIM and technical implementation teams
  • Provide feedback from customers that will enhance the usability and functionality of the products offered
  • Provide support to HIM department as needed
  • Position requires travel

Qualifications
Qualifications:
Requirements:
  • Registered Health Information Technician (RHIT) and/or Certified Coding Specialist (CCS)
  • 3 or more years of hospital inpatient coding experience
  • Experience using hospital encoding products
  • Proven 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ment
  • Must be able to travel 25%- 35%
  • High school diploma/GED
Assets:
  • Training experience and the ability to prepare and deliver effective presentations
  • Experience developing and writing instructional materials
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to deliver training to diverse audiences
  • The ability to manage multiple projects at the same time successfully
  • Strong Interpersonal skills
  • Some college preferred
